乐高编程五行属什么
-
乐高编程五行属于教育类编程教具。乐高编程是一种基于积木的编程教学工具,旨在通过搭建乐高积木模型和编写程序代码的方式,帮助儿童学习编程思维和计算机科学知识。乐高编程五行是指乐高编程五个基本元素,包括积木块、动作块、传感器块、控制块和展示块。
-
积木块:积木块是乐高编程五行中最基本的元素,类似于编程中的语句。每个积木块都代表着一个特定的功能或操作,如移动、旋转、循环等。通过组合不同的积木块,可以实现复杂的程序逻辑。
-
动作块:动作块用于控制乐高模型的动作,包括移动、转动、停止等操作。通过拖拽和连接不同的动作块,可以编写出控制乐高模型运动的程序。
-
传感器块:传感器块用于检测乐高模型周围的环境信息,如触摸、颜色、声音等。通过将传感器块与其他块进行连接,可以根据不同的传感器信号来控制乐高模型的行为。
-
控制块:控制块用于控制程序的流程,包括条件判断、循环控制等。通过使用控制块,可以根据不同的条件执行不同的程序逻辑,实现更加灵活和复杂的乐高编程。
-
展示块:展示块用于显示乐高模型的状态或结果,如在屏幕上显示文字、图像等。通过使用展示块,可以让乐高模型与用户进行交互,提高编程的趣味性和可视化效果。
综上所述,乐高编程五行是乐高编程中的五个基本元素,通过组合这些元素,儿童可以学习编程思维和计算机科学知识,培养创造力和解决问题的能力。
1年前 -
-
乐高编程是一种基于乐高积木的编程教育工具,通过组装乐高积木和编写程序代码,让儿童学习编程的基础概念和逻辑思维。乐高编程涵盖了多个方面的知识和技能,可以归纳为以下五个方面:
-
创造力与想象力:乐高编程鼓励儿童发挥创造力和想象力,通过自己设计和搭建乐高模型,培养他们的创造力和创新思维能力。
-
逻辑思维与问题解决能力:乐高编程要求儿童通过编写程序代码来控制乐高模型的行为,培养他们的逻辑思维能力和问题解决能力。
-
空间认知与几何概念:乐高编程需要儿童在设计和搭建乐高模型时考虑空间关系和几何概念,从而培养他们的空间认知能力和几何思维能力。
-
合作与团队合作精神:乐高编程可以通过小组合作的方式进行,鼓励儿童与他人合作,共同解决问题,培养他们的团队合作精神和沟通能力。
-
抽象思维与计算思维:乐高编程要求儿童将现实世界的问题抽象为程序代码,培养他们的抽象思维和计算思维能力,帮助他们理解问题的本质和解决问题的方法。
通过乐高编程的学习,儿童不仅可以学习到编程的基础知识和技能,还可以培养他们的创造力、逻辑思维能力、空间认知能力、合作精神和抽象思维能力,为他们未来的学习和发展打下坚实的基础。
1年前 -
-
乐高编程五行是一种基于乐高积木的编程教育方法,它结合了乐高积木的创造性和编程的逻辑思维,帮助儿童学习和理解编程的基础知识和概念。乐高编程五行主要包括五个方面的内容,分别是创造、编程、调试、展示和分享。
一、创造
创造是乐高编程五行的第一步,通过搭建乐高积木模型,儿童可以发挥创造力,设计自己的作品。他们可以根据自己的想法和需求选择合适的积木,并进行组装,打造出具有独特功能和特点的模型。这个阶段的重点是培养儿童的创造力和空间想象力。二、编程
编程是乐高编程五行的核心内容,通过乐高编程软件,儿童可以将自己设计的积木模型与编程代码相结合,实现功能的控制和操作。乐高编程软件提供了简单易懂的编程界面,儿童可以通过拖拽积木块的方式,将代码逻辑组合起来,实现模型的动作、光线、声音等各种功能。这个阶段的重点是培养儿童的逻辑思维和问题解决能力。三、调试
调试是乐高编程五行中不可或缺的一步,通过调试,儿童可以发现和解决程序中的问题。当儿童设计的程序出现错误或不符合预期时,他们需要仔细观察、分析问题,并进行逐步排查,找出错误的原因。通过调试,儿童可以学会修复程序中的bug,提高程序的准确性和稳定性。四、展示
展示是乐高编程五行的一个重要环节,儿童可以将自己设计的乐高积木模型和编程作品展示给他人。通过展示,儿童可以分享自己的创意和成果,同时也可以从他人的作品中获得灵感和启发。展示的过程中,儿童还可以通过口头说明和展示演示,向观众解释自己的设计思路和程序逻辑。五、分享
分享是乐高编程五行的最后一步,儿童可以将自己的乐高编程作品分享给其他人。他们可以通过社交媒体、学校展示、竞赛等方式,与他人分享自己的创意和成果。通过分享,儿童可以得到他人的认可和鼓励,同时也可以从他人的反馈中获得改进和提升的机会。总之,乐高编程五行通过创造、编程、调试、展示和分享的方式,帮助儿童在乐趣中学习和理解编程的基础知识和概念,培养他们的创造力、逻辑思维和问题解决能力。这种教育方法既能激发儿童的兴趣,又能提升他们的综合能力,是一种非常有益的教育方式。
1年前